Their duties include (but are not limited to) answering and screening calls, meeting and greeting clients and customers, maintaining executives calendars, writing correspondence, generating reports, meetingplanning, filing, travel arrangements, maintain client/customer data records, supervising others, and the list goes on.
Nancy Nachman is an offsite meeting guru with years of experience in the hospitality industry. In this episode of The Leader Assistant Podcast, Nancy walks through the process of finding and contracting hotels for offsite meetings, and shares tips on planning and coordinating company events.
Considering how many meetings assistants are asked to organise it is important that we manage our meetings effectively and we have everyone there that is supposed to be there. Here are a few tips which will help you get attendees to your meetings. Plan the meeting in advance.
